Comprehending Different Types of Car Keys
Before diving into the replacement process, it's vital to comprehend the various kinds of car keys that exist today. Here are the primary types:
Type of Car KeyDescriptionConventional KeyThe basic metal key used for locking and unlocking doors and beginning the ignition.Transponder KeyA metal key with a built-in chip that interacts with the car's ignition system for added security.Key FobA remote control that may run locks, alarms, and often a passive entry system without a traditional key.Smart KeyAn innovative keyless entry system that permits the driver to begin the car with a push button, frequently needing the key to be in close distance.Keyless EntrySimilar to a smart key, this system enables entry into the vehicle without physically inserting a key.The Replacement Process
Changing a car key can vary considerably depending upon the kind of key, the make and design of the vehicle, and whether you have access to the original key.
Actions to Replace a Car Key
Determine the Key Type: Determine which type of key you require to replace. This will influence how and where you opt for a Replacement keys by code near me.

Locate Your Vehicle's Identification Number (VIN): This special number can often be discovered on the control panel or inside the chauffeur's side door and is necessary for identifying your vehicle.

Gather Necessary Documentation: Collect any required files, consisting of evidence of ownership (like a vehicle registration or title), a chauffeur's license, and any existing keys or fobs, if offered.

Select a Replacement Method:
Dealer Replacement: Visit your vehicle's maker dealer for a direct replacement. This can be more pricey but is usually reputable. Locksmith professional Service: Many locksmiths specialize in car key replacements. Guarantee they have the right tools and experience for your vehicle type. DIY Options: For standard keys, some local hardware stores can cut keys for you. For key fobs, you may discover replacement choices online, however shows might be needed.
Programming the Key: If the brand-new key is electronic, it might require to be programmed to your vehicle. This procedure can generally be done by a dealership or a certified locksmith.

Test the New Key: After replacement, ensure that all functions of the key work correctly, including ignition, locks, and any additional features.
Expense of Car Key Replacement
The expense of replacing a car key can differ commonly based upon a number of aspects, consisting of key type, vehicle make and design, and replacement technique. Here is a general cost range:
Type of KeyTypical CostTraditional Key₤ 2 - ₤ 10Transponder Key₤ 50 - ₤ 150Key Fob₤ 100 - ₤ 300 (plus programming fees)Smart Key₤ 200 - ₤ 500 (plus programming charges)Keyless Entry₤ 200 - ₤ 400
Rates might differ based on geographic place and dealership policies, making it recommended to shop around for the best offer.

How long does it take to replace a car key?
Replacement time can vary. If checking out a car dealership, it can take anywhere from a couple of minutes to a number of days, depending upon key type and programming requirements. A locksmith might supply faster service.
2. Can I get a car key made without the original?
Yes, lots of locksmith professionals have the capability to create new keys from the VIN and other documentation, though this might be more expensive.
3. What should I do if my key fob stops working?
Attempt altering the battery first. If the concern persists, you might need to configure the key fob once again or visit a car dealership for medical diagnosis.
4. Exist any security functions in modern car keys?
Yes, modern-day keys typically include functions such as immobilizers, which avoid the engine from beginning without the right key and thus boost the vehicle's security.
5. Can I program a new key myself?
While some standard transponder keys and key fobs can be self-programmed following the vehicle's handbook, more current designs typically need specialized equipment readily available just at dealers or qualified locksmith professionals.
